Responsibilities
Tasks
• Direct and control daily operations
• Evaluate daily operations
• Plan and organize daily operations
• Manage staff and assign duties
• Study market research and trends to determine consumer demand, potential sales volumes and effect of competitors' operations on sales
• Implement price and credits policies
• Develop and implement marketing strategies
• Determine staffing requirements
• Resolve issues that may arise, including customer requests, complaints and supply shortages
• Conduct performance reviews
• Supervise office and volunteer staff
• Supervise sales staff and installers
